Region and Country
Ambanja District, Diana Region, North MadagascarStory
A family group established a plantation in 1970 in the lower Sambirano Valley. The plantation was acquired by Mr. Theodule in 1996, and under his management, the business expanded its activities to include purchasing and sales of cocoa, coffee and vanilla.
Since 2006, the Theodule company owns 201 hectares of cocoa plantations and employs around 230 people who work in its three preparation facilities and on its farming sites.
In 2018, some of the cocoa producer associations it works with, became Fairtrade certified.
